ESCANER SINKS KONISHI
By Joe Koizumi PhilBoxing.com Mon, 05 Mar 2007
GIFU, JAPAN -- OPBF#4 ranked Filipino super-bantam champ Alex Escaner (24-12-5, 13 KOs), 122.25, exploded vicious shots to flatten previously unbeaten WBC#32/OPBF#8 Akio Konishi (20-1, 17 KOs), 122.75, at 0:57 of the second round in a very problematic ten-round affair on Sunday in Gifu, Japan.
They furiously mixed it up from the outset with Konishi rocking the Filipino with a solid left hook and Escaner shaking up the Japanese with a strong right shot. The referee Uratani attempted to separate them at the bell to end the first, but they kept exchanging punches and an Escaner right, obviously after the bell, badly dropped Konishi to the deck.
The ref penalized two points from Escaner and gave Konishi additional 90 seconds for him to recover from the illegal shot. When the second started, Konishi apparently didn't recuperate from the damage, mixed it up and finally sank with Escaner's devastating left hook. He fell with a thud under the lowest rope, and the ref promptly declared Escaner's TKO victory without bothering to take a count. Takashi Yokozeki, Konishi's manager/promoter, repented of having claimed a disqualification win for Konishi after the first session.
Japanese #4 bantam Takuro Konishi (15-5-3, 10 KOs), 117.5, decked Satoshi Ohshika (7-5, 2 KOs), 116.75, twice and finally prompted the referee's intervention at 2:04 of the fourth. Unranked Yasuhito Aritomi (11-1, 3 KOs), 115, surprisingly dropped Japanese #5 flyweight veteran Yusuke Morishima (18-9-5, 5 KOs), 115.75, with a well-timed right uppercut, had him groggy and halted him at 2:59 of the second round.
Promoter: Gifu Yokozeki Promotions.
Matchmaker: Joe Koizumi (as for the Escaner-Konishi bout).
